The Origins of “Trust in Me”
The song “Trust in Me” originates from the album *unchain my Heart* (*Libera mi corazón*). This was the eleventh album by joe Cocker, released in 1987. “Trust in Me” was featured on the album, and its lyrics were even used in a Miller Lite campaign that year.
“Trust in Me” in The Bodyguard Soundtrack
In 1992, the song was re-recorded for the soundtrack of the film *The Bodyguard*, starring Whitney Houston and Kevin Costner. This version was a duet wiht British-Canadian singer Sass Jordan.
The Bodyguard: A Musical Interlude
The musical film *The bodyguard*, directed by Mick Jackson, tells the story of a secret agent assigned to protect a famous singer. Joe Cocker is among the artists contributing to the film’s soundtrack.
The Lyrical Essence of “Trust in Me”
The lyrics of “trust in Me” explore the concept of a new opportunity in true love. To achieve this,the song suggests,one must seek trust in another. It speaks of a genuine commitment rooted in a deep spiritual connection, without which none of this can be understood.
